2016 - 2024

感恩一路有你

int型数据的取值范围 int类型数据库范围?

浏览量:4014 时间:2023-05-19 20:25:25 作者:采采

int类型数据库范围?

int是一种数据类型,在编程语言C中,是用于定义法整数类型变量的标识符。在一般的电脑中,int占用资源4字节,32比特,数据范围为-2147483648~2147483647[-2^31~2^31-1]。在碟形机中,int电脑资源2字节,16比特,数据范围为-32768~32767[-2^15~2^15-1]储存资料

如果不是c语言设计者委托个数远远超出了int的`范围,可以说被解释什么为float。假如float远超了int的范围,则结果不可以确定,是因为是没有起码的精度使float给出一个详细的整数结果。在此情况下就没警告,甚至还没有一丝一毫通知。

要明示地将一个值转换为int,用(int)或(integer)强制破军装换。但大多数情况下都不必须强制破军可以转换,而且当运算符,函数或流程控制是需要两个int参数时,值会自动出现可以转换。

unsigned int取值范围

0~4294967295(32位)。

int整型是计算机编程语言中的一种基本是数据类型,大多数反映了所用机器中整数的最也长度。int整型也可以划为为带符号的(signed)和无符号的(unsigned)两种。

带符号类型是可以可以表示正数、负数或0,无符号类型则仅能来表示大于或等于0的值。在默认情况下声明的整型变量都是有符号的类型,如果需声明无符号类型的话就必须在类型前而且unsigned关键字。

16位系统中的unsignedint

16位系统中个int能存储的数据的范围为:-32768~32767,而unsignedint能存储的数据范围则是0~65535。导致在计算机中,整数是以补码形式储存时的。因此如果没有整数的高了位是1,有符号数的话是负数;如果没有是无符号数,则都它表示正数。另,unsigned若省略后一个关键字,大多数编译器都会如果说是unsignedint。

int在C 中是什么意思?

int是c语言基本上数据类型之一,是浮点数的意思。C语言中,有多种有所不同的数据类型,分成三类四大类型:基本类型、构造类型、指针类型、空类型。1、有符号基本上整型,关键字:[signed]int,数值范围:-2147483648~2147483647,字节:42、无符号都差不多整型,关键字:unsigned[int],数值范围:0~4294967295,字节:43、有符号短整型,关键字:[signed]short[int],数值范围:-32768~32767,字节:24、无符号短整型,关键字:uint32shorter[int],数值范围:0~65535,字节:25、有符号长整型,关键字:[signed]long[int],数值范围:-2147483648~2147483647,字节:46、无符号长整型,关键字:unsignedway[int],数值范围:0~4294967295,字节:4

int 范围 类型 整型 符号

版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。